Rigid lifeline in anodized aluminium.
CONEKT rails and lifeline components have no sharp edges that could damage lanyards or ropes.
Warranty 5 years
The CONEKT rail lifeline lets you work safely at height. Thanks to its controlled deflection, it can easily be installed in areas with limited clearance. The rigidity of the rail also provides optimal comfort when moving along the system.
Simple, quick-to-install range with a clean design, with no minimum distance required between fixing points and splice joints.

Installing a CONEKT rail lifeline on a concrete wall is done using:
the R25 short rail fixing or the R25XL wide rail fixing to attach the rail directly to the concrete wall
the rigid concrete posts P300 or P500 if additional height/standoff is required
Technical requirements:
Maximum spacing between fixings: 6 m
Periodic inspection at least once every 12 months
